John Lawson And Son Eldridge-Mcinnis - Picnic Cruiser

“PELICAN” is a lovely 1926 Eldridge McInnis day boat that finished a comprehensive restoration in 2011. This was a modern restoration with an eye for simplicity and ease of maintenance while avoiding the pitfalls of traditional classic boats. “PELICAN’S” owners wanted a boat they could go to on weekends to enjoy worry free cruising without tinkering. They succeeded.

Accommodations

Starting in the cockpit, there is a bench seat across the cockpit aft. Ahead is a beautiful two person helm seat with storage below. The helm is to port and the companionway is to starboard. Below, aft to port is a galley area with ice box. There are settee/berths to port and starboard. There is a centerline doorway forward entering the head with toilet and sink. The woodwork and overhead detail is fantastic.

Included in restoration

New Yanmar engine

19 x 23 four blade bronze propeller

Bow thruster

Wiring

Tankage including a gravity fed fresh water tank forward

Just one thru hull below the waterline

New transom

New canvas top overhead of cockpit

Hull epoxied (5 coats), and painted Oyster White

Below waterline sheeted in one layer of fiberglass with two barrier coats and 4 coats Micron CSC

Dripless shaft packing

Basic USCG safety equipment

Interphase forward/down firing Sonar

Garmin GPS/ Plotter with split screen capability to show sonar results

Three batteries with switches

Conclusion

“PELICAN” is a beautiful classic day boat with the maintenance more similar to a modern fiberglass boat. She is extremely solid and stiff. Her glassed bottom negates the need for the hull to swell annually and provides abrasion resistance . At approximately 8000 lbs, she could be trailered with a capable personal vehicle if needed. “PELICAN” is turn key and ready to go.

May, 2013 Survey confirms "Bristol" condition.
